Clinical and Radiographic Assessment of Nano-Bioactive Glass Combined With I-PRF Scaffold in Vital Pulp Treatments in Mandibular Molars With Closed Apices
NCT05876520 · Status: UNKNOWN ·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 28
Last updated 2023-05-25
Summary
Clinical, Radiographic and pain assessment of Vital pulp treatment in patients suffering from irreversible pulpitis in mature permanent molars. Total pulpotomy is investigated using I-prf only vs I-prf mixed with Nano-bioactive glass.
Conditions
- Vital Pulp Treatment in Mature Permanent Teeth With Irreversible Pulpitis
Interventions
- PROCEDURE
-
Total pulpotomy with I-prf mixed with Nano-bioactive glass
Total pulpotomy is done in mature permanent molars followed by I-prf mixed with Nano-Bioactive glass application. Topped with BC putty for coronal seal, RMGI and restored with composite as final restoration
